PICO(T) Topic and Question

Nursing burnout is one of the major topics in the world today. Many nurses have been suffering from PTSD, because of COVID. The past year has been by far stressful and has consume several nurses and healthcare providers. Job burnout is a state of physical or emotional exhaustion that also involves a sense of reduced accomplishment and loss of personal identity (Mayo Clinic Staff, 2018). Nurses have suffered from being overworked with high patient acuities with high nurse to patient ratios. With recent reports of pervasive “burnout” and depression among healthcare professionals and the pressure that many influential healthcare organizations exert on clinicians to deliver high-quality, safe care under increasingly heavy patient loads, the use and teaching of EBP may be key not only to providing outstanding care to patients and saving healthcare dollars, but also to reducing the escalating turnover rate in certain healthcare professions (Melnyk & Fineout-Overholt, 2018). This is devastating, yet important, due to the impact this has on patient care and safety. My topic of nurse burnout/turnover formed into a PICO(T) question is:

P: Registered Nurse’s in the ED
I: Nurse burnout and turnover rate
C: Other areas of nursing
O: Patient safety and satisfaction
Question: Does Registered Nurse burnout/turnover in the ED impact patient safety and satisfaction?

Databases and Results

When searching for this topic the databases used were MEDLINE, PubMed, and EBSCO through the Walden Library. The search terms used for MEDLINE and PubMed were nurse burnout narrowing the search to 5 years, humans, journal article, English, and full text. That generated approximately 813 articles. After incorporating the Boolean terms AND nurse turnover, it then narrowed the search articles to 402. Through the Walden Library, the search terms nurse burnout in the ED were used, narrowing to peer-reviewed only and full text. This generated 8 articles. To improve these results strategies such as incorporating more Boolean terms, using more specific search terms, and trialing more databases could benefit in a more efficient and effective search.
